Rulings
2 questions resolved against the text.
Which tier applies?
Canopy. Offers managed services to third parties as its primary business. Section 5.2 reporting applies; the Section 5.1 royalty attaches when the Licensee makes Production Use and only to attributable revenue.
Sections 1.8, 3.1, 5.1
Is anything owed?
A quarterly Canopy Report. Section 5.1 imposes a royalty only when the Canopy Licensee makes Production Use.
Sections 5.1, 5.2
Cautions
What this situation gets wrong most often.
Section 8.3 forbids imposing a user ceiling, a regional exclusion, or an output-training restriction downstream where this licence imposes none. That prohibition is the point of the instrument.
